I don’t understand the membership terms, particularly the restriction on slip renters. If the goal is a good cross-section of citizen interests, there should be minimum members by categories vs maximums. Currently there are no minimums, only 1 maximum, & it’s in the on the people that are funding the marina, which makes no sense! With the current wording, the committee have 0 slip renters. Also, if someone meets another category & the category of slip renters is maxed out, that person is prevented from putting a boat in the marina unless they leave the committee (this isn’t hypothetical, it happened). Both are clearly bad side effects of the wording. So a few questions prior to approval: 1-What interests/categories should be represented? 2-If the intent is to have a good cross-section of interests, what is the purpose of maximums vs minimums? 3-What interests/categories comprise the current membership? 4-With current wording, does a commercial slip renter count against the 6 renters.
On multiple occasions the City Parks Director has confirmed that the Marina is 100% funded by Slip Renters. If that is true, why are slip renters the ONLY group to be limited in their membership on the Marina Advisory Committee.
